by Russ of the BML
"Kaveh summed it up well yesterday on SSN when asked why West Ham are moving on from Moyes. His first response was one word. Results. He went on to say how bad our 2024 has been (3 wins in 25 games). How if the league table was based on 2024 we would be 4th from bottom. How this season we have conceded 70 goals (4 plus in 7 matches) and this is all running parallel to not actually playing attractive and entertaining football. So he said the club are probably now asking themselves ,like the fans have all season, what is the pay off? Not winning games, getting routed, watching negative football. There's no positive. He said the fans could forgive a more pragmatic style when results were coming. But now they aren't. He said many supporters and now the club believe this season the results, playing style and quality of squad has regressed. He also said recruitment has been a mess and mentioned the two Jan windows prior to Europa League knock outs where we bought nobody. He also said that he knows for a fact that in this Jan window the club had three deals lined up and ready to go with players agreeing terms - But Moyes vetoed the moves and demanded Phillips only. It was actually quite damning."
